 
During these two days you will learn and practice the core methods developed by the Institute of Cultural Affairs, the Focused Conversation and the Consensus Workshop, and the Action Planning Process – an example of a process design using both of these methods. ToP Facilitation Methods is taught by two mentor MNToP Trainers, each of whom brings extensive experience in using and teaching the ToP Methods locally and internationally.
YES! Participants are given the opportunity to work individually and in small groups to see the ToP Methods in action and then be given the opportunity to practice facilitating with these approaches. You will be asked to select real world needs for facilitation from your work or community. The Participants Manual is an invaluable life resource, with step-by-step planning tools and references for future use.. In addition to all of this, trainers will be available to you after the course to help bring ToP approaches into your environment.
